The term under the square-root sign is the stability and is due to TIE (Time Interval Error). The
errors due to this term occur throughout a single-shot measurement. The second term is due
to both the absolute center-frequency accuracy and the center-frequency stability of the time
base and varies between multiple single-shot measurements over the observation interval (the
amount of time from the rst single-shot measurement to the nal single-shot measurement).
The observation interval may not exceed 1 year.
